RECORDING BY DEVLIN

U.K. Success Predicted (Special Crspdt. N.Z.P.A.) LONDON, June 12. The first English record released by the Wanganui-born singer, Johnny Devlin, could take a “Kangaroo-type” leap up pop lists, according to a pop singer, Kenny Lynch. Writing in the Sunday newspaper, the “Sunday Citizen,” Lynch says few people would have heard of 25-year-old Devlin unless “you’re an Australian, a New Zealander or one of the Beatles. But stand by mate, here he comes.” Devlin is bidding for British chart honours with his record “Hung On You,” which “is a powerful piece of work with a cracking arrangement."
